Specialist Dental Care is primarily represented in three locations: Eskilstuna, Nyköping, and Katrineholm. Mälär Hospital in Eskilstuna has all specialty areas represented, with the exception of orthodontics. The pediatric dentistry and orofacial services provided in Katrineholm are connected to the clinic. In Nyköping, the specialist dental care clinic is located at Nyköping Hospital, where we have specialist departments in prosthodontics, occlusal physiology, pediatric dentistry, periodontology, and orofacial medicine. The clinic also has specialized dentists in oral surgery. Orthodontics is offered at three clinics in Nyköping, Katrineholm, and Eskilstuna. Licensed Nurse for Specialist Psychiatric Care Team
Psychiatric Clinic, Nyköping About Us The Psychiatric Clinic is part of the Division of Psychiatry and Functional Disabilities. The clinic's mission is to provide specialized psychiatric care to adult residents with severe mental health conditions in southern and western Sörmland. The clinic's goal is to improve mental health, quality of life, and functional capacity in our patients. The Psychiatric Clinic is a small clinic located on the hospital grounds, which enables collaboration with somatic care. The clinic consists of inpatient care, outpatient care, and acute services. We are now launching a Specialist Psychiatric Care Team where we use a person-centered, flexible, and secure approach, meeting patients in their homes. We assess and manage the scope of nursing interventions for acute and long-term psychiatric conditions, somatic status, and resource and functional levels for individuals over 18 years old who have contact within psychiatry. Your Responsibilities • Assess and manage the scope of nursing interventions. • Conduct psychiatric status assessments through conversations to map current deficits in symptoms, well-being, vulnerability, and disease history. • Use MINI, AUDIT, and DUDIT when needed. • Mandatory suicide risk assessment including clinical evaluation of suicidal thoughts, plans, and intentions according to current guidelines. • Monitor and assess somatic status, vital parameters such as blood pressure, pulse, and any medication side effects. • Observe how patients function in their daily life (ADL), living environment, sleep patterns, and nutrition. • Family/next-of-kin dialogue after consent is given; involve and interview family members or other important people in the patient's network (to understand the full picture). This includes conversations involving children. • File welfare reports when there is suspicion that children are being harmed. • File welfare reports when there is suspicion that adults are being harmed. Your Qualifications We are looking for a licensed nurse. Further education as a specialist nurse in psychiatry is a merit. We place great emphasis on collaboration skills as you will be part of a team and on personal qualities. A B-class driver's license is required for this position. General Practitioner at Trosa Health Center
Trosa Health Center About Us If you're looking for greater freedom outside the hospital setting, we offer you the opportunity to be part of developing primary care! The shift toward care closer to home represents a changed approach. We work at our clinic and in patients' homes, which gives us deep knowledge of our patients. We strive for continuity and strong relationships. Based on patient needs, we are ready to implement available technology that can improve and simplify our work processes. Approximately 14,000 patients are registered at the health center, with a significant portion being elderly, which in turn means growing home care services (HSV), currently approximately 160 enrolled patients. At the physician level, we are responsible for three special residential facilities (SÄBO) including short-term beds, totaling approximately 116 places, as well as specialized palliative home care (SSIH in Trosa and Gnesta) with approximately 20 enrolled patients. Your Responsibilities In collaboration with the municipality's nurses, you will care for patients in HSV and SÄBO. In your daily work at the clinic, you will conduct patient visits ranging from scheduled follow-ups for chronic diseases to assessing and managing acute conditions. You will be an important team player working closely with other professionals. You will need to be available by phone to support nurses in HSV and SÄBO. You will also participate in the health center's dementia team in connection with dementia assessments and collaborate with our heart failure nurses. As part of your role, you will mentor ST physicians during their placements with us. Your Qualifications We are primarily seeking a licensed physician and specialist in general medicine. However, we also welcome licensed specialist physicians in geriatrics, palliative care, or internal medicine with strong interest in primary care. CNC Technician with CAM Focus – Shape the Future of Boat Manufacturing!
Do you want a key role in a modern production environment where you work with advanced CNC machining, composite materials, and the development of tomorrow's boats? We're seeking an experienced CNC technician with a focus on CAM programming for an innovative manufacturing company in Nyköping. Here you'll have significant responsibility and the opportunity to influence work methods, processes, and production solutions in close collaboration with experienced colleagues. About the Role In this position, you'll be responsible for preparing production documentation and CNC programs for the company's machine park, which includes two five-axis milling machines. The machines are used to mill everything from molds and fixtures to finished components. You'll plan and develop machining and fixturing methods, and participate in standardization and process development work to optimize production. You'll also work on calculating and verifying manufacturing processes to ensure capacity and quality targets are met. An important part of the work involves machining advanced composite materials, particularly carbon fiber and fiberglass composites. You'll collaborate continuously with design, machine operators, and production technicians to create efficient CNC programs and fixture solutions. This role is central to production and involves driving CAM programming largely independently. Over time, you may also have the opportunity to mentor and train another person in this work. What We're Looking For We're seeking someone with documented experience in CNC milling and CAM programming, preferably including five-axis machining experience. You have strong knowledge of CAD/CAM systems and are accustomed to working with CNC control systems. Experience with SolidWorks and/or Mastercam is a plus. You likely have a background in production engineering or machine shop work with a focus on machining, and technical training as a CNC technician or as an engineer. Experience with composite machining is desirable but not required. It's also a plus if you've worked with measurement techniques, quality control, or digital measuring equipment to verify geometries on larger products.
